Detroit debutante/investigative journalist Iris Edwards gets more truth than she can handle when she tackles her rich and infamous grandfather’s tell-all biography. Partnering with his Ojibwa Indian doctor to find the old man’s unforgivable sin, they unravel an eighty year-old web of Machiavellian intrigues from an Upper Peninsula ghost town to an insane asylum and the Henry Ford Museum-to find a murderer, a hero, and a deadly secret that will rewrite history.
